Output 750f60d4bf1417651bb82907336924fa5eef66fb23e848651519cd3bd07f027e:1

value
4333117887
script pubkey
OP_0 OP_PUSHBYTES_20 dc8c08bd2051ecedbff71464df699f3803d79bcc
address
tb1qmjxq30fq28kwm0lhz3jd76vl8qpa0x7vkmstjq
transaction
750f60d4bf1417651bb82907336924fa5eef66fb23e848651519cd3bd07f027e